The Unique Characteristics of Influenza K: Beyond the Typical Flu

While sharing similarities with traditional influenza strains – fever, cough, and fatigue – Influenza K presents with a notable increase in gastrointestinal symptoms. Reports from across Italy indicate a significant number of patients experiencing nausea, vomiting, and diarrhea alongside respiratory distress. This broader symptom profile complicates diagnosis and underscores the need for more comprehensive testing protocols. The initial reports suggest a higher incidence of secondary bacterial infections following Influenza K, potentially due to a weakened immune response after the initial viral attack.

The Role of Viral Evolution and Antigenic Drift

Influenza viruses are notorious for their ability to mutate rapidly, a process known as antigenic drift. This constant evolution allows them to evade the immunity developed from previous infections or vaccinations. Influenza K appears to be a prime example of this phenomenon, exhibiting sufficient genetic divergence to reduce the effectiveness of existing vaccines. Understanding the specific mutations driving this antigenic drift is crucial for developing targeted antiviral therapies and next-generation vaccines.

Holiday Season Amplification and the ISS Monitoring

The recent surge in Influenza K cases coincided with the holiday season, a period characterized by increased social interaction and travel. This provided ample opportunity for the virus to spread rapidly, overwhelming healthcare systems in some regions. The Istituto Superiore di Sanità (ISS) is closely monitoring the situation, analyzing epidemiological data to track the virus’s spread and assess the effectiveness of current mitigation measures. The upcoming ISS bulletin is expected to provide critical insights into the variant’s prevalence and potential for further escalation.

Frequently Asked Questions About the Future of Influenza

What can I do to protect myself from future influenza outbreaks?

Vaccination remains the most effective preventative measure. However, given the rapid evolution of influenza viruses, staying informed about updated vaccine recommendations is crucial. Practicing good hygiene, such as frequent handwashing and covering coughs and sneezes, is also essential. Maintaining a healthy lifestyle, including a balanced diet and regular exercise, can bolster your immune system.

Will current antiviral medications be effective against future influenza variants?

The effectiveness of antiviral medications can vary depending on the specific viral strain and the timing of treatment. Antiviral resistance is a growing concern, highlighting the need for ongoing research into new antiviral therapies. Early diagnosis and prompt treatment are crucial for maximizing the effectiveness of existing medications.

How will climate change impact the future of influenza?

Climate change is expected to exacerbate the spread of influenza by altering the geographic distribution of viruses and extending the transmission seasons. Warmer temperatures and increased humidity can create favorable conditions for viral survival and replication. Furthermore, climate-related disruptions to ecosystems can increase the risk of zoonotic spillover events, leading to the emergence of novel influenza strains.
